A RESOLUTION authorizing the execution of a lease option for
Legal Department office space.
WHEREAS, the City of Yakima rents office space at 201
East Lincoln, Suite 5 within the City of Yakima for its Legal
Department from the Century Plaza Partnership pursuant to a
lease executed on or about August 1, 1989; and
WHEREAS, the City Council deems it to be in the best
interest of the City of Yakima to extend the aforementioned
lease for an additional two-year period on the same terms and
c(ndations as the existing lease, now, therefore,
BE IT RESOLVED BY TH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F YAKIMA:
The City Manager is hereby authorized and directed to
execute the attached and incorporated letter entitled
"Exercise of Lease Option for Legal Department Office Space"
with the Century Plaza Partnership.

EXERCISE OF LEASE OPTION FOR LEGAL DEPARTMENT OFFICE SPACE
January 15, 1991
Robert R. Dolsen
Dolsen Leasing Company
301 North 3rd Street
Yakima, WA 98901
Re: Lease Option Extension
Dear Mr. Dolsen:
Personally Delivered
By Resolution No. D-5864, the City Council has authorized and
directed me to exercise the lease option extension for Legal. De-
partment office space in the Century Plaza building for an addi-
tional two-year period. I take this action pursuant to Section 1.1
of the lease between the City and Century Plaza Partnership exe-
cuted on or about August 1, 1989. Under the terms and conditions
of that section, a copy of which is provided, the City may extend
its lease for an additional two-year term beyond July 31, 1991 at
the same terms and conditions of the existing lease for that space
which it rents from your partnership at 201 East Lincoln, Suite 5,
within the City of Yakima.
Can you please provide me with formal written acknowledgement of
the City's exercise of this lease option extension. Thank you.

1.1 Option to Extend Lease: Provided that Lessee remains current in
tbe payment and performance of its obligations under this Lease and provided
that Lessee has not exercised the right of early termination as provided for
above, Lessor hereby grants to Lessee the option to extend this Lease for an
additional two (2) years ("option term") following tbe end of the initial
two-year term hereof. The following terms and conditions shallbe applicable to
the option and to the option term:
(a) Exercise of Option: In order to exercise the option to
extend this Lease, Lessee must give to Lessor written notice of intent to extend
the Lease, said not 1 to be personally delivered to Lessor not later than six
(6) months prior to the end of the initial two-year term of this Lease.
(b) Terms and Conditions Applicable to Option Term: If Lessee
exercises its option to extend this Lease for said additional two-year term
(i.e.. option term). then all of the terms and conditions of this Lease shall be
applicable to the option term. including the mount of base rental as provided
for in paragraph 2.0 hereof.
2.0 BASE RENTAL: The base rental for the leased office space and the
nonexclusive use of common areas shall be ONE THOUSAND EIGHT HUNDRED THIRTEEN
and NO/100 DOLLARS ($1,813.00) per month, payable in advance on or before the
first day of each calendar month.
